Which Bed Type Is Right?
Orthopedic / Memory Foam
Best for: Senior dogs, large breeds, post-surgery recovery
4" memory foam distributes weight evenly, reducing pressure on hips, elbows, and knees.
Cooling Gel Mat
Best for: Summer heat, flat-faced breeds, indoor dogs
Self-activated gel stays cool on contact โ ideal for bulldogs, pugs, and dogs that overheat.
Bolster / Donut Bed
Best for: Puppies, anxious dogs, dogs who like to curl up
Raised sides provide a sense of security and head support for dogs who love to lean or burrow.
Elevated / Cot Bed
Best for: Outdoor use, hot climates, dogs who run hot
Raised off the ground for airflow on all sides โ keeps dogs cooler than any flat surface.

Dog Bed Size Guide
| Size | Dog Weight | Typical Breeds | Bed Dimensions |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small | Up to 25 lbs | Chihuahua, Poodle, Shih Tzu | 24" ร 18" |
| Medium | 25โ50 lbs | Beagle, Cocker Spaniel, Border Collie | 36" ร 24" |
| Large | 50โ90 lbs | Lab, Husky, Golden Retriever | 42" ร 28" |
| XL | 90+ lbs | Great Dane, Saint Bernard, Mastiff | 54" ร 36" |
Tip: Measure nose-to-tail while your dog is stretched out, then add 8โ12 inches.
๐ฆด Vet tip: Dogs with arthritis benefit most from beds with 3โ4" of memory foam and low entry height โ look for beds under 6" tall for senior dogs with mobility issues.
